Summary:Pyne Library, Princeton University, Princeton, New Jersey, circa 1907-1909. Caption reads: "The new library was erected in 1896-97, and was a sesquicentennial gift. It forms a hollow quadrangle 160 feet square, and is united with the Chancellor Green Library. In 1760, when the first pamphlet of Princeton's Library was published, the number of volumes owned was 1,800; in 1904, the number was 183,000, the full capacity of the shelves being 1,200,000."
